Title :
An Approach to DC Motor Modeling and Parameter Calculation Using Finite Element Analysis and Tensor Mathematics

Abstract :
This paper presents a general approach to DC motor modeling, using the finite element technique for maggnetic analysis, and tensor manipulation of network parameters to simulate the machine to the desired degree of complexity. Winding types and saturation of magnetic materials are taken into account. By including electrical and mechanical dynamic behaviour in the equations of state, this approach compactly manipulates the generalized machine mathematical modelto calculate transient response.
